
Aaron Dube in Johannesburg, South Africa
AMAZULU team manager Japhet Zwane says his team misses their inspirational captain Tapuwa Kapini who was injured three weeks ago.The former Warriors goalkeeper is due to go under the surgeon’s knife.
The goalkeeper has been hit hard by a series of injuries at AmaZulu whom he joined from Platinum Stars.
According to the manager, Kapini wasn’t involved in any football activity when he felt pain. It was when he went to the physiotherapist for a check up that they established he had a problem with his arm.
Zwane told Chronicle Sport: “We really miss our captain and it’s a pity for him as throughout the season he has been in and out due to injuries but he is mature, he understands that this is part of the game.
“The Zimbabwean goalkeeper has helped us a lot in the team that is why he is our captain. We miss his leadership qualities.”
AmaZulu have had a fair run and are in the top eight bracket.
Zimbabwean Carlington Nyadombo is wearing the captain’s arm band in Kapini’s absence.
